    61, STOCKLEY CRESCENT, SHIRLEY, SOLIHULL, B90 3SW

    This detached freehold property on Stockley Crescent last sold in November 2017 for £548,000. Based on price growth in the B90 district since then, its estimated current value is £661,143 — placing it in the 89th percentile nationally and the 96th percentile within B90. The property covers 137 m² (1,475 sq ft), giving an estimated value of £4,826 per m². The EPC rating is C, with a potential rating of B.
